The series offers a poignant look at the socio-political environment of 1857 (the Indian Rebellion). It portrays the decline of the Mughal court, the hanging of Ghalib’s friends, and the poet’s confrontation with the changing world. It balances his personal tragedies—most notably the loss of his children—with his professional rivalries and his eventual pension from the British. A significant reason for the enduring popularity of this series is its music. The ghazals were composed and sung by the legendary Jagjit Singh. The soundtrack became a phenomenon in its own right, introducing Ghalib’s complex poetry to the masses through melodies that were both soul-stirring and accessible.
